James Milner tribute to Diogo Jota sparks emotional moment in Premier League clash

James Milner paid a heartfelt tribute to his former Liverpool teammate Diogo Jota after scoring in Brighton’s Premier League clash against Manchester City.

The veteran midfielder scored the equaliser from the penalty spot and marked the moment by performing Jota’s iconic video game celebration.

Milner, who played alongside Jota at Anfield for three seasons, changed his shirt number to No.20 this season in honour of the late Portuguese forward.

Liverpool have retired the number in memory of Jota, who tragically passed away in a car accident in Spain in July along with his brother, Andre Silva.

Brighton fell behind early as Erling Haaland gave City a first-half lead. Milner restored parity in the 67th minute with a composed penalty, and later Brajan Gruda scored a late winner to secure a 2-1 victory for the Seagulls.

The celebration and number change were emotional reminders of Jota’s impact at Liverpool and his bond with Milner.

Brighton fans celebrated not just the three points but the touching homage to a player who left a lasting mark on English football.
